Look up table shall be flashed on service tool window to read the required BCM ECU details (Assembly number, Parameterization number and CAL parameter ID) for respective VC/VIN.  PDC Master sensor calibration data writing: a) Go to extended session & Get the security access for the BCM ECU using service tool. (Note: Security Sub-function – securityAccessType 07/08 shall be used) b) Send service request $ 22 47 0C to check PEPS variant c) Check the read DID response ($62 47 0C XX YY ZZ) If only XX = 0x04, 05, 06, 07, 08, 09, 0A, 0B, 14, 15, 16, 17, 18, 19, 1A, 1B, 24, 25, 26, 27, 28, 29, 2A, 2B, 34, 35, 36, 37, 38, 39, 3A, 3B, 44, 45, 46, 47, 48, 49, 4A, 4B, 54. 55, 56, 57, 58, 59, 5A, 5B. Then confirm the PDC enable in the vehicle and proceed for PDC calibration in the next step d) Send service request $ 31 01 34 0D XX XX = Request additional data. XX = 235 Bytes read from S19 file e) Check Start routine response of the routine (71 01 34 0D YY) YY = RoutineStatusRecord, RoutineInformation f) If (YY==01) { Routine successfully executing. }// END if (YY==01) Else { Issue in routine execution. Rectify the problem and start from step a. }// END else if (YY==01) g) Send Service request to get the Routine results $31 03 34 0D h) Check the Routine results response 71 03 34 0D XX YY ZZ SS XX = RoutineStatusRecord, RoutineInformation
